Applications Engineer | Bristol, IN (North)
Regular Employee | Salary Exempt | $90,000.00 - 105,000.00
What you'll do:
SUMMARY:
The
Application Engineer position is responsible for acting as the technical
interface between the business units and engineering, generating new business
opportunities through development of new products, supporting field issues, and
driving resolutions, as well as coordinating engineering resources to support
on-going activities.
JOB
RESPONSIBILITIES:
Establish and maintain strong working relationships with external customers,
with the goal of providing technical and business solutions for all
stakeholders, while ensuring satisfaction through all stages of the process
Act as the key technical advisor and product advocate for the business unit
Evaluate and translate customer requirements into functional and technical
elements that can be used to drive technical specifications for new product
development or product optimization
Act as technical advisor and product advocate for business unit
Support competitive benchmarking activities (product and manufacturers), in
order to provide guidance/insight to business units for strategic planning
Prepare and deliver formal technical presentations to the sales department,
external customers (new and existing), or other stakeholders, as appropriate
Resolve customer issues in a timely manner that is consistent with the company
mission, values, and strategic objectives
Support sales and marketing activities through attendance of industry trade
shows, conferences, and internal sales and training events
Maintain existing customers, while working to establish new customers through
partnerships with sales and a focus on conquest opportunities
Assist in the design and development process to ensure customer requirements
and business unit objectives are captured, with a goal to meet or exceed
expectations
Travel regularly to key end-user customers and OEMs to ensure successful
product launches, support integration opportunities, and provide training when
appropriate
Maintain up-to-date and accurate records for key customers, quotes, project
requests, contacts, and correspondence
Ensure application of design practices and procedures supportive of INCOSE
(International Council on Systems Engineering) guidelines
Support Systems Engineering team with the development and implementation of
appropriate group tools and processes
Solve complex problems with minimal assistance
Other duties as assigned
What you need to be successful:
QUALIFICATIONS:
Minimum
of 5 years' experience working in an engineering or technical field
Experience related to the design and development of on-highway, heavy truck,
specialty, or automotive vehicles preferred
Possess a Class B CDL, or be willing to obtain
Self-motivated, with ability to work independently, with minimal direct
supervision
Comfortable with both analytical and "hands-on" application of technical skills
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ite
Working knowledge of SolidWorks 3-D CAD with ability to review and modify
assemblies, models, and detail drawings
Working knowledge of ERP systems, with the ability to pull data as needed for
analysis (e.g. costs, usage, supplier, volumes)
